What does "segment" mean?

  1. noun One of the parts something is divided into.
    "The orange split easily into segments."
  2. noun A straight portion of a line between two fixed points.
    "Draw a segment connecting points A and B."
  3. noun A distinct part of a broadcast or program devoted to one topic.
    "The news show ended with a five-minute segment on the weather."
  4. verb To divide something into separate parts.
    "The app segments customers by spending habits."
